MONDAY — 19-Jan-2026

Q. Who has earned more World Series rings as a player than anyone not named Yogi Berra?

Hint: #1 No player has batted in more runs during his first ten seasons.

Hint: #2 Before Nomar Garciaparra in 1999-2000, he was the last right-handed batter to win consecutive American League batting titles.

A. JOE DiMAGGIO [SABR Bio]

– Ans. DiMaggio was a 9-time winner with NYY: 19361937193819391941194719491950 & 1951.

– #1 He amassed 1,277 RBI 1936-42, 1946-48, including highs of 167 in 1937 & 155 in 1948.

– #2 DiMaggio’s BA led the AL in 1939 (.381)& 1940 (.352). All other repeaters until Nomah were lefties. Righties Miguel Cabrera & Jose Altuve have done it since then.

IN MEMORIAM — 20-Jan-2026 

Q. Which BRTL former Pirate pitcher was the only one to have twenty saves one season and twenty wins in each of the next four years?

Hint: #1   No modern pitcher has ever struck out more times at bat than he did in his last full year in the majors.

Hint: #2 He is the last pitcher to work more than 376 innings in one season since the Dead Ball Era.

Hint: #3 He is the last pitcher to start both ends of a double-header.

Hint: #4 No American League lefty pitcher has appeared in more games in one season.

A.  WILBUR WOOD [SABR Bio]

– Ans. Wood had 21 saves in 1970 for CHW and 22, 24, 24 & 20 wins for them in 1971-74. He spent 1964 & 1965 with PIT. He batted right-handed & threw left-handed, an uncommon combination.

– #1 He struck out 65 X in his final full season of 1972.

– #2 Wood threw 376⅔ innings in 1972. (Mickey Lolich had exactly 376 in 1971.)

– #3 He started the game on 20-Jul-1973(1) in Yankee Stadium, but only lasted ⅓ of an inning. White Sox manager Chuck Tanner figured Wood was still relatively fresh and so started him in the 2nd game 20-Jul-1973(2). He pitched 5⅓ this game, but took the L in both contests.

– #4 Woods had 2 starts & 86 relief appearances in 1968. That record, 88, has been tied by Tigers Mike Myers in 1997 & Sean Runyan in 1998.

TUESDAY  — 20-Jan-2026

Q. Which Southern slugger led the majors in home runs in consecutive seasons and in both years, had fewer strikeouts than home runs?

Hint: #1 The Yankees had never won the World Series in five consecutive seasons until he joined them.

Hint: #2 This BLTR was an All-Star for one league then played for a team from the other league in that same season’s World Series?

A. JOHNNY MIZE [SABR Bio]

– Ans. Mize was born and died in the same small town in Georgia. Playing for NYG in 1947, he hit 51 HR & K’d only 42 X. In 1948, he hit 40 HR & K’d 37 X. (Mark Reynolds assumes these stats are total fiction.)

– #1 Mize joined NYY in 1949. They then won the WS in 1949195019511952 & 1953 with him after which they released him & he retired.

– #2 He started at 1st base for the Giants in the All-Star Game on July 12, 1949, his 9th ASG appearance. However, he was sold across town from the Giants to the Yankees in August & began their WS run with them that same fall.

WEDNESDAY — 21-Jan-2026

Q. Which postseason home run hero’s ten-year Hall of Fame candidacy ended yesterday?

Hint: #1 He was drafted in the first round out of the same high school that Henry Kissinger had attended.

Hint: #2 He hit the third-most grand slams in major league history.

A. MANNY RAMIREZ [SABR Bio]

– Ans. Inn his 10 years on the HOF ballot, Ramirez garnered voting percentages of:

23.8% in 2017

22.0% in 2018

22.8% in 2019

28.2% in 2020

28.2% in 2021

28.9% in 2022

33.2% in 2023

32.5% in 2024

34.3% in 2025

38.8% in 2026

Never close to the 75% required for induction .

– #1 Rod Carew, Maria Callas, Alan Greenspan, Kissinger & Ramirez are all alumni of George Washington High School in New York City. Manny was taken 13th overall in the 1991 June Draft.

– #2 Ramirez’ 21 grand slam total trails only the 25 of Alex Rodriguez & 23 of Lou Gehrig.

THURSDAY — 22-Jan -2026

Q. Which one-time Anaheim Angels player broke Mickey Mantle’s record for the most games with a home run from each side of the plate?

Hint: #1 In the game where he broke the record, this player’s left-handed blast was off the father of NFL MVP quarterback Patrick Mahomes.

Hint: #2 He was the first Cleveland Indians player to appear in a World Series game as a designated hitter.

A. EDDIE MURRAY [SABR Bio]

– Ans. Mantle did it 10 X. Murray hit his 11th on 21-Apr-1994.  The current record is a tie at 14, held by Mark Teixeira & his one-time NYY teammate, Nick Swisher. Murray played 41 G for ANA in 1997.

– #1 His 11th game with one each was in Minnesota. Watch hereMahomes & son here.

– #2 CLE WS DH AB=Game 3, 24-Oct-1995

FRIDAY — 19-Mar-2025

Q. Which former Bulldog failed to get Most Valuable Player votes only three times in his first ten seasons?

Hint: #1 In the other seven seasons, he received first place votes in four of them including all of them one year.

Hint: #2 He joined an elite club begun by Frank Robinson.

A. AARON JUDGE [B-R Bio]

– Ans. From 2016 through 2025, Judge received MVP votes following every season except 2016, 2019 & 2020. In college he played for the California State Fresno Bulldogs whose alumni count 12 additional players with at least 10 years in MLB.

— #1 He got two 1st-place AL MVP votes in 2017. He got most of the 1st-place votes in 2022 (28 of 30) & 2025 (17 of 30) then got all the 1st-place votes in 2024, his unanimous AL MVP.

– #2 Robinson was the first player to be chosen unanimously for both ROY & MVP (19561966). Judge as unanimous ROY in 2017 & MVP in 2024. Other members include Orlando Cepeda, Albert Pujols & Mike Trout.

SATURDAY — 23-Jan-2026 

Q. Which peripatetic nomad nonetheless never malingered with any of the seven teams he played for?

Hint: #1 In spite of striking out one hundred times in each of ten seasons, his other stats never suffered, compared to major league averages, notably his slugging and OPS+.

Hint: #2 He won two Gold Gloves, two Silver Sluggers and two MLB Comeback Player of the Year Award.

Hint: #3 A Hall of Fame manager called him, “the best-fielding right-handed first baseman I’ve seen since Gil Hodges.”

A. ANDRES GALARRAGA [SABR Bio]

– Ans. From 1985 to 2019, Galarraga played for MON, STL, COL, ATL, TEX, SFG & ANA.

– #1 Galarraga averaged 105 Ks annually over his 19-year career, but he finished with a slugging average of .499 & an OPS+ mark of 119.

– #2 Won GG in 1989 & 1990 for MON; Won SS for Mon in 1988 and for COL in 1996. CPOTY in 1993 w/COL & in 2000 w/ATL.

– #3 Quote is from Whitey Herzog.

SUNDAY — 25-Jan-2026

Q. Who batted sixth in the lineup in a World Series game where he was the starting pitcher?

Hint: #1 He also batted in two runs with a triple that same day.

Hint: #2 Only Barry Bonds had led his league in bases-on-balls more times.

A. BABE RUTH [SABR Bio]

– Ans. Game 4 of the 1918 WS vs. CHC.

– #1 Ruth knocked in George Whiteman & George “Stuffy” McInnis with a 3B off Cubs starter Lefty Tyler in the 4th inning.

– #2 Bonds is the all-time leader, having ed the NK 12 X in BB, but Ruth in the AL king w/10 X.
